ABOUT THE STORY

Step into 17th-Century Versailles – Through Virtual Reality

Experience the forgotten heart of Versailles, where gardens once staged the grandeur of a rising empire.

In this one-of-a-kind VR journey, guided by the legendary landscape architect André Le Nôtre, you’ll rediscover spaces imagined by Louis XIV as the pinnacle of royal art, power, and entertainment.

🦁 The Royal Menagerie – One of Europe’s earliest zoos, filled with exotic animals gifted by foreign rulers. It once symbolized royal power and global reach.

🌀 The Labyrinth Grove – A fantastical garden built for the king’s son, filled with fountains and sculptures representing Aesop’s fables.🏛️ The Grotto of Tethys – A breathtaking palace of water and light, once a symbol of royal power and artistic innovation.

These gardens were designed as a living theatre — an artistic and political stage to dazzle the court and reflect the king’s absolute power. Today, they are reborn through immersive technology.
